Democrats are running in a record-setting 88 seats in Virginia’s 100-member House of Delegates this fall, and one of the most compelling contests is taking place in the 13th District, where Daily Kos has endorsed Democrat Danica Roem in her race against GOP Del. Bob Marshall.
Roem is a journalist by trade and has proven herself to be a tenacious, hard-working candidate focused on the real issues that impact residents of her district. Her signature issue in this race is roads—specifically, the terrible traffic on Route 28 in Prince William County (seriously, it's awful). She's running on this and the many other things her opponent—a virulently anti-LGBT crusader in Richmond—gives short shrift while he's busy grandstanding for his hateful causes.
Roem will work to bring more and better-paying jobs to the district, improve roads, increase teacher pay, and expand health care coverage. She’d also be Virginia’s first openly transgender elected official and will advocate protection of LGBT rights, too, but she understands that this is one issue among many facing Virginians—which seems to be something Marshall forgot a long time ago.
While Roem is an outstanding candidate, her opponent also happens to be someone in special need of ousting from elected office. Marshall has repeatedly achieved national infamy for his extreme stances on issues related to LGBT rights. A few of his greatest hits include:
- Leading the fight in the House this year for an anti-transgender "bathroom bill" that was somehow worse than North Carolina's (it allowed anyone who found someone in the "wrong" bathroom to sue the relevant government authority for failing to prevent such an outrage).
- Fighting to prevent gay soldiers from serving in the Virginia National Guard (claiming that he worried about gay troops spreading STDs) after Congress finally repealed "Don't Ask, Don't Tell."
- Successfully derailing the nomination of a highly-respected and qualified judicial nominee who happened to be gay.
- Claiming in national media that LGBT "behavior" reduces one's lifespan "by about 20 years."
- Writing a very stern letter to the chair of the Richmond Federal Reserve Bank in 2011 for flying a rainbow flag next to the American flag during Pride Month, calling it "a celebration of a behavior that is still a class six felony in Virginia" and "an attack on public morals."
- Attempting to legalize anti-LGBT discrimination by any worker or business, public or private.
Marshall isn't a big fan of women, either.
- He's fought against Virginia universities that dispensed the morning-after pill.
- He was a huge supporter of Virginia's infamous forced transvaginal ultrasound bill in 2012 and even took to the House floor to excoriate his party when his colleagues finally buckled under public pressure (and the national aspirations of then-Gov. Bob McDonnell) and dialed back the measure.
- He stands by claims that disabled children can be the result of God punishing women for having abortions. He's tried to allow insurance companies to deny women coverage for contraception.
